First book pulbished When I began on this journey there were no computer nor an Internet. I typed my first books on a what was called a portable typewriter. The first book I wrote though wasn't this one, Two Ways West was first, but the publishing history on it comes next. i used Wrtiers Digest big book on publishers and what they were looking for, plus how to submit a book. I used carbon paper to make copies of the manuscript. To submit the book, I had to have two manuscript boxes--on to submit the manuscript, and one with postage on it for it to be sent back in case it was rejected, plus a submission letter with a synopsis. Amazingly, I sent this off to a New York publisher who wanted family sagas--the amazing part being it was accepted right off. It was the first place I'd sent it to.
